Albert Bramlett Neil (1873 Lewisburg, Tennessee - June 26, 1966) was a Justice of the Tennessee Supreme Court from 1942 to 1960.[1]

Life

He attended Winchester Normal College, and graduated from Cumberland University.[2]

In 1911, he married Josephine Pendleton.
